Why Does God Allow Evil?: 5 Responses to the Problem of Evil

Rate this book
The problem of evil has been the leading cause of doubt and skepticism toward religion in general and Christianity in particular for ages. We have all experienced evil and suffering and wondered why God would allow such a thing.

In this short apologetic booklet, Haden provides five responses to the problem of evil and suffering. In an age of skepticism, Christians have no choice but to know why they believe what they believe. This short booklet will help you better understand your Christian faith and help you respond to critics.

Contents Include:
1. God's Goodness, Not God's Existence
2. God Does Not Cause Evil
3. God Knows
4. God Wins
5. The Problem of Atheism

no answer for cancer

Free will is stated as the basis for evil in this write up. However when diseases sicken and kill good people and innocent children, the free will theory is not applicable. What’s the answer for cancer or other life threatening diseases.
